Compensation Management softwares: Q&A

Compensation management software automates the process of determining, developing and delivering employee compensation. It streamlines the compensation planning process, allowing HR to create compensation plans, calculate compensation data, and communicate with employees. It helps organisations to ensure they are paying employees fairly and competitively.

The features to look out for in compensation management software include, but are not limited to, salary benchmarking, real-time analytics, goal setting, performance management, customisable workflows, configurable dashboards, and integration with other HR software.

Compensation management software enables organisations to set salaries, bonuses and incentives based on performance, which in turn, leads to increased employee satisfaction and engagement. It also helps to reduce compliance risks by ensuring that companies are compliant with legal regulations and market trends.
